Why Dementia is largely preventable, plus further insights into health, wellbeing and longevity with Dr Tommy Wood

Dr Tommy Wood is a renowned professor of neuroscience and athletic performance consultant invited on the podcast to shares his insights on health, well-being, and longevity.Join Emma and Tommy as they explore:- The difference between Dementia and Alzheimer's disease.- The alarming rise of dementia in aging populations and what can be done to prevent it.- The role of exercise, particularly resistance training, in maintaining brain health.- The importance of mindset and cognitive stimulation in aging.- Nutritional strategies for optimal brain function, including the significance of protein intake and gut health.Dr. Wood emphasizes that age-related cognitive decline and dementia are largely preventable, with up to 45% of dementia cases potentially avoidable through lifestyle changes. This is the podcast which interviews high performing individuals who have been through adversity but come back stronger. Hosted by Emma Levy, a physiotherapist who has helped elite athletes on their way to Olympic success. This podcast was born following Emma's own trauma when she was diagnosed with breast cancer at the age of just 36. Sat in the chemo chair she set herself the goal of starting a podcast to explore resilience and the importance of mindset. Through discussion with incredible individuals, Emma aims to explore and share amazing real- life stories of finding triumph following trauma, with the ultimate goal of helping others deal with adversity, and inspiring them to do great things.
